1. Innova Hycross: A Beacon of Success with Varied Waiting Periods

The Toyota Innova Hycross, positioned as a strong rival to the Mahindra XUV700, has continued to assert its success since its launch. As of January 2024, the waiting periods for the petrol variants extend up to 24 weeks, while there’s a slight reduction for the petrol-hybrid variants, now standing at 60 weeks compared to the previous 65 weeks. These waiting timelines commence from the day of booking and are subject to variations based on factors like region, dealership, variant, color, and more.

Offering a choice between a 2.0-litre NA petrol engine and a 2.0-litre strong-hybrid motor, the Hycross caters to diverse preferences. The petrol variant, coupled with a CVT gearbox, boasts a mileage of 16.13kmpl, while the hybrid variant claims an impressive fuel efficiency of 23.24kmpl. With six variants – GX, GX Limited Edition, VX, VX(O), ZX, and ZX(O) – and options for six- and seven-seater configurations, the Innova Hycross is priced competitively, ranging from Rs. 19.77 lakh to Rs. 30.68 lakh (ex-showroom).

2. Rumion MPV: Rising Demand Reflects in Increased Waiting Period

The Toyota Rumion MPV, an Ertiga-based model priced from Rs. 10.29 lakh (ex-showroom), has witnessed a surge in waiting periods in January 2024. The waiting timeline for petrol versions has increased to 30 weeks, up from the previous month’s 24 weeks. Notably, the carmaker temporarily halted bookings for the CNG version in September 2023 due to overwhelming demand.

Powering the Rumion is a 1.5-litre, four-cylinder, NA petrol engine producing 102bhp and 137Nm of torque. Customers can choose from three variants – S, G, and V – and five paint options, with transmission choices including five-speed manual and six-speed torque converter automatic.

3. Urban Cruiser Hyryder: CNG Variant Commands Lengthy Waiting Periods

Since its introduction in August 2022, the Toyota Urban Cruiser Hyryder has maintained a robust demand, particularly for its CNG variant. Waiting periods vary across powertrains, with the CNG variant leading with up to 60 weeks, while the hybrid and neo-drive models command waiting periods of 20 weeks and 36 weeks, respectively. Priced competitively between Rs. 11.14 lakh to Rs. 20.19 lakh (ex-showroom), the Urban Cruiser Hyryder is available in four variants – E, S, G, and V – each featuring three different powertrains – Neo Drive, Strong Hybrid, and CNG.

4. Innova Crysta: A Stalwart Choice with a Seven-Month Waiting Period

The Toyota Innova Crysta, with prices starting at Rs. 19.99 lakh (ex-showroom), continues to be a preferred choice among Indian consumers. Prospective buyers are likely to face an approximate waiting period of seven months from the day of booking. This duration is tentative and may vary based on factors such as region, dealership, stock availability, and more.

Under the hood, the Innova Crysta houses a robust 2.4-litre diesel engine coupled with a six-speed manual gearbox. This reliable powertrain delivers 148bhp and 343Nm of peak torque, providing a satisfying driving experience with power channeled to the rear wheels.
